More than 30 unions, human rights organizations and other groups urged the Obama administration on Tuesday to settle a proposed class action brought by the victims of a 1940s U.S. health program that infected unsuspecting Guatemalans with sexually transmitted diseases.

The U.S. government sought Monday to toss a proposed class action demanding reparations from the U.S. for secretly infecting Guatemalans with sexually transmitted diseases in the 1940s, arguing the government is immune to tort claims arising in foreign countries.
